#815403 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#815403 is composed of 50.6% red, 32.9%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.9% magenta, 97.7%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 38.6 degrees, a saturation of 95.5% and a lightness of 25.9%. #815403 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a806 with #030000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

● #815403 color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].
#815403 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#815403 has RGB values of R:129, G:84,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.35, Y:0.98,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 8475651.

Shades and Tints of #815403
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0900 is the darkest color, while #fffd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#815403
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#444340 is the less saturated color, while #815403 is the most saturated one.
